Gladiolus 'Espresso' problems — and how to fix them

Gladiolus 'Espresso' (Gladiolus 'Espresso') is generally forgiving once you match its basics, but a few issues come up again and again. Here is what each one looks like, why it happens, and the fix.

Spikes flop over

Tall, top-heavy spikes lean or break in wind and rain. Stake individually or plant in supported blocks in a sheltered spot.

Thrips infestation

Gladiolus thrips streak the foliage and disfigure the dark florets. Inspect and treat corms before planting, act at first sign, and store cleaned corms cool over winter.

Corm rot and fusarium

Wet soil and infected corms cause basal rot and wilt. Plant firm healthy corms in sharp-draining soil, rotate beds, and discard soft or mouldy stock.

Poor or faded colour

The dark florets need full sun to reach their deep tone, and large corms for full spikes. Site in full sun, feed with potassium, and plant top-grade corms.
